Output d20bfa351f7b64d1a95b0d7455d6dcc85c18e57f8cf41d74cc57ea96f1480852:3

value
11330682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f21025a6602ed4b6cea055c1cd4efb3064a7b9c OP_EQUAL
address
35zDE5WopVmjuH3uMaYgKXt2YshfQFcxVS
transaction
d20bfa351f7b64d1a95b0d7455d6dcc85c18e57f8cf41d74cc57ea96f1480852
spent
true